In <br />conjunction therewith, the Ramsey County Sheriff’s Office Accounting Division <br />shall maintain current and accurate records of all obligations and expenditures of <br />RCVCET Funds during the Initial Term and any Renewals and for six years after <br />the termination of this Agreement in accordance with state law. <br /> <br />9.3.1 All RCVCET Funds handled by the Fiscal Agent shall be deposited into a <br />separate RCVCET account at the County’s depository bank. <br /> <br />9.3.2 Interest accrued on the RCVCET Funds shall be deposited in the RCVCET <br />Funds account. <br /> <br />9.4 RCVCET Funds may be expended only as directed by the RCVCET Board and in <br />accordance with this Agreement. In no event shall there be an expenditure of <br />RCVCET Funds except per the approved RCVCET budget. <br /> <br />9.5 As Fiscal Agent, the Ramsey County Sheriff’s Office shall be responsible for daily <br />monitoring and maintenance of RCVCET financial matters and shall make and <br />submit to the RCVCET Board a quarterly report of the budget status of the <br />RCVCET Funds. <br /> <br />9.6 Any issues raised by a Member regarding the activities of the Fiscal Agent shall <br />first be brought to the attention of the RCVCET Commander. If the matter is not <br />resolved to the satisfaction of the Member, the Commander shall present the issue <br />to the RCVCET Board for resolution. Any issues raised by the Fiscal Agent shall <br />first be brought to the attention of the RCVCET Commander. If the matter is not <br />resolved to the satisfaction of the Fiscal Agent, the Commander shall present the <br />issue to the RCVCET Board for resolution. <br /> <br />9.7 As Fiscal Agent, Ramsey County is not responsible for providing services outside <br />of the scope of services described in this Agreement. The County is not liable for <br />management decisions made by the RCVCET. The County is not responsible for <br />cash shortfalls due to funding shortfalls of the RCVCET. <br /> <br />10. Vehicles <br />The Parties may use a Ramsey County vehicle for RCVCET activities. In the event that a <br />County-owned vehicle is needed by a Party, that Party must execute a Vehicle Lease <br />Agreement (“VLA”) with Ramsey County prior to the use of the vehicle. <br /> <br />11.
